Co-innovation of 5G and cloud enables ultra-fast, low-latent, bandwidth-efficient services in multiple areas with 5G network delivering enhanced mobile broadband, ultra-reliable low-latency communications, and massive machine-type communications, and cloud computing delivers on-demand scalable processing and storage resources. Combined, these technologies can form a useful framework to enable future applications like autonomous driving, smart cities, long-distance medical care, and virtual realities. The present paper explores the role of 5G and cloud computing convergence in resolving the challenges arising regarding latency and bandwidth efficiency that are going to become critical in the future. It discusses some major architecture additions such as mobile edge computing (MEC), network slicing, and intelligent resource orchestration, all of which allow quicker data processing with less strain on the network. The paper traces the recent works, with emphasis on real life case studies, and analysis of performance measures related to 5G-cloud systems. The results indicate that any efficient integration approach can decrease the latency between the end and end points up to 50% and increases the bandwidth utilization in the heavy data networking. In general, the paper offers in-depth insights of how 5G and cloud synergy can transform digital infrastructure to provide faster and efficient as well as reliable connectivity framework in future applications.
